Job Description
Role Description
This role involves handling all incoming patient billing inquiries for all ENT Specialty Partners offices and settling account balances.
- Accurate data entry of information into the computer system
- Provide reimbursement assistance to patients while providing superior customer service and respect to patients and their families
- Follow appropriate HIPAA guidelines to provide medical records to primary care provider, insurance carriers, referred providers, and patients per patient request
- Timely and accurate filing and billing of all patient transactions
- Handle incoming calls from patients and triage billing inquiries regarding outstanding balances
- Take payments over the phone
- Make outbound calls to patients/guarantors regarding outstanding balances and offer payment options
- Review patient account balances and determine that appropriate actions have been previously taken by billing, payment posting, and AR follow-up
- Answer/respond to correspondence related to patient accounts
- Posting of charges, payments, adjustments, and related activities in EHR
- Work well individually or in a team environment accomplishing set goals
- Ability to maintain confidentiality
- Performs other related duties as assigned
Qualifications
- High School Diploma or equivalent
- Understanding insurance remits and remark codes (REQUIRED)
- Minimum 3 years recent experience in medical billing, claims processing, and collections
- Minimum 3 years recent experience handling incoming patient calls for post adjudicated claims for providers
- Excellent customer service skills with an understanding of delivering information to a patient/customer in a timely manner
- Bilingual in English/Spanish preferred, but not required
- Understanding of medical claims and terminology
- Basic math skills and accurately process money transactions (must be able to read & understand an EOB)
- Experience with office equipment: multi-functional printer/copier/fax, multi-line phone system, calculator, postage machine, and so on
- Must be proficient using the computer, data entry, and have above average typing skills
- Experience with MS Office, EMR/EPM systems
- Experience with eClinical Works Practice Management system preferred
- Prior experience with ENT specialty a plus
